Museo del Violino

  • Specialty: The world of violin making, showcasing the craftsmanship of renowned luthiers like Stradivari.
  • Ambiance: A modern yet historically rich environment filled with the sounds of exquisite music that celebrates Cremona’s legacy.
  • Highlights: Esteemed as the heart of the violin-making tradition, the Museo del Violino is a sanctuary for music lovers and history enthusiasts alike. The museum features a fascinating collection of violins, antique tools, and interactive exhibits that allow visitors to appreciate the intricate art of luthiery. Special exhibitions and concerts enhance the experience, immersing guests in the melodious connections that define Cremona’s identity.
  • Ideal for: Music aficionados, aspiring musicians, and anyone curious about the timeless craft of violin making.

Museo Civico Ala Ponzone

  • Specialty: A diverse collection of artworks, including paintings, sculptures, and artifacts from various periods.
  • Ambiance: An elegant and atmospheric setting housed in a historic palazzo, perfect for art lovers.
  • Highlights: The Museo Civico Ala Ponzone showcases an impressive range of artistic creations from the Middle Ages to the modern era. Notable pieces by masters such as Giovanni Battista Gatti and Boccaccio Boccaccino invite visitors to explore Cremona’s artistic evolution. The museum’s dedicated exhibition spaces also host temporary shows, allowing artists to present contemporary works alongside classics, providing an enriching dialogue between past and present.
  • Ideal for: Art lovers, history enthusiasts, and anyone seeking inspiration from the beauty of diverse artistic expressions.

Museo Archeologico Nazionale

  • Specialty: Archaeological artifacts that narrate the story of Cremona from ancient times.
  • Ambiance: A tranquil space filled with historical treasures that transport visitors back in time.
  • Highlights: This national archaeological museum houses an impressive collection of artifacts that reveal Cremona’s Roman and prehistoric past. Visitors can admire relics such as pottery, tools, and sculptures that reflect the daily lives of ancient civilizations. Interactive displays and explanatory panels make the visit engaging, providing context to the rich history of the region. Special guided tours often take place, enhancing the educational experience.
  • Ideal for: History buffs, families, and school groups eager to delve into the ancient roots of Cremona.
